Step1: Recall congruence criteria

Triangles can be proven congruent by SSS (Side - Side - Side), SAS (Side - Angle - Side), ASA (Angle - Side - Angle), AAS (Angle - Angle - Side) and HL (Hypotenuse - Leg for right - triangles).
